81 Auxillary Radiator Fan

No.
there is a temp switch on the right head between cyls 6 & 8,looks like a the temp send unit on the left side.IF it is original it should be set a about 234 degrees F.
I have an aftermarket one,I think it set somewhere around 200 degrees F.
 
Bill , Thanks much for the quick reply and the info i was looking for. The car runs at about 200 degrees, so i was not sure when the aux. fan would kick on. I had pulled the plug apart on the side of the fender and checked it with a test light. There was power on both sides of the plug ( not sure what that ment ). Anyway thnx again for the help.
